The Significance of High Resolution and Original Quality

Standard image sharing on most messaging platforms, including Tophinhanhdep.com by default, involves compression and downscaling. This process reduces file size, making uploads faster and conserving data, but it inevitably sacrifices clarity and detail. For images that are merely for quick consumption, this is acceptable. However, for a stunning Wallpaper, a professional Background, or a piece of art that you painstakingly crafted, every pixel matters.

Sending images in higher quality preserves the intricate details, vibrant colors, and sharp edges that define truly exceptional visuals. It allows recipients to appreciate the image as intended, whether it’s a meticulously edited landscape or a high-fidelity scan. Sending HEIF Images as JPEGs Documents on Tophinhanhdep.com (iPhone Specific)

iPhones often capture photos in High-Efficiency Image File Format (HEIF) by default. While HEIF offers excellent compression for smaller file sizes, some older devices or software might have compatibility issues. If you need to send HEIF images as JPEG documents via Tophinhanhdep.com, your iPhone can help with the conversion process. This ensures that your recipient, regardless of their device, can easily open and view your images.

Reviewing iPhone Camera Settings: Before you start, ensure your iPhone’s camera settings are optimized for your preference.

  1. Open Settings: Go to the Settings app on your iPhone.
  2. Navigate to Camera: Scroll down and tap “Camera.”
  3. Check Formats: Tap “Formats.” Here, you can choose between “High Efficiency” (HEIF) or “Most Compatible” (JPEG). Selecting “Most Compatible” will make your iPhone capture images directly in JPEG format, which might simplify future sharing needs. However, HEIF uses less storage.

Part 1: Convert HEIF Image(s) Into JPEG Image(s) This process involves copying HEIF images from your Photos app and pasting them into the Files app, which automatically converts them to JPEG.

  1. Open Photos App: Launch the Photos app on your iPhone.
  2. Select Images: Tap “Select” at the top-right and choose the HEIF photos you want to convert.
  3. Copy Photos: Tap the share icon (bottom-left) and select “Copy Photos” from the share sheet.
  4. Open Files App: Go to the Files app on your iPhone.
  5. Choose Location: Navigate to a desired location (e.g., “On My iPhone” or an iCloud Drive folder) where you want to save the JPEGs.
  6. Paste Images: Long-press anywhere in the folder and tap “Paste.” Your HEIF images will now be converted and saved as JPEG files in this location.

Part 2: Share Converted JPEG Image(s) as Documents on Tophinhanhdep.com Now that your images are JPEGs in the Files app, you can easily send them as documents via Tophinhanhdep.com.

  1. Open Tophinhanhdep.com Chat: Go to the chat you wish to share with.
  2. Tap Attachment Icon: Tap the + button.
  3. Select Document: Choose “Document” from the menu.
  4. Choose from Files: Select “Choose from Files.”
  5. Navigate to Folder: In the Files app, browse to the folder where you pasted your converted JPEG photos.
  6. Select and Send: Tap to select the desired JPEG photos, then tap “Open,” and finally “Send.”

This method is ideal for ensuring broad compatibility for your High Resolution images, especially if the recipient’s device might struggle with HEIF files.
